Témata prací (Výběr práce)Témata prací (Výběr práce)(verze: 390)
Detail práce
   Přihlásit přes CAS
Ve čtvrtek dne 4. září 2025 v době od 20:00 do 22:00 dojde k odstávce webového prostředí a databáze systému WhoIs. Odstávka systému WhoIs se dotkne též systému IS Studium, zejména nebude možné odevzdávání závěrečných prací. Zápisy do předmětů by neměly být jakkoliv ovlivněny. Omlouváme se za komplikace a děkujeme všem, kterých se odstávka jakkoliv dotkne, za pochopení.
Software RAID for HelenOS
Název práce v češtině: Softwarový RAID pro HelenOS
Název v anglickém jazyce: Software RAID for HelenOS
Klíčová slova: software RAID|RAID|HelenOS|blokové zařízení|úložiště|I/O
Klíčová slova anglicky: software RAID|RAID|HelenOS|block device|storage|I/O
Akademický rok vypsání: 2024/2025
Typ práce: bakalářská práce
Jazyk práce: angličtina
Ústav: Katedra distribuovaných a spolehlivých systémů (32-KDSS)
Vedoucí / školitel: Mgr. Vojtěch Horký, Ph.D.
Řešitel: Miroslav Cimerman - zadáno a potvrzeno stud. odd.
Datum přihlášení: 25.02.2025
Datum zadání: 25.02.2025
Datum potvrzení stud. oddělením: 25.02.2025
Datum a čas obhajoby: 05.09.2025 09:00
Datum odevzdání elektronické podoby:17.07.2025
Datum odevzdání tištěné podoby:17.07.2025
Oponenti: doc. RNDr. Jan Kofroň, Ph.D.
 
 
 
Zásady pro vypracování
HelenOS is a microkernel multiserver operating system supporting various file systems and block devices.

The goal of this thesis is to design and implement support for software RAID into HelenOS. The implementation will focus on creating a software service that will be able to present multiple (physical) disks as a single logical volume. The goal is to create a generic service that can be easily adapted to various RAID levels as well as to support some of the existing (software) RAID formats, such as Linux mdadm, FreeBSD GEOM or OpenBSD softraid.

The text of the thesis will focus on the analysis of different software design approaches and their impact on other HelenOS components. While performance is not the primary goal the thesis will also evaluate performance impact of the RAID implementation on system performance.

Possible reviewers: Lubomír Bulej, Petr Tůma, Jakub Yaghob, Filip Zavoral
Seznam odborné literatury
[1] HelenOS Documentation, http://www.helenos.org/documentation
[2] Arpaci-Dusseau, Remzi H.: Operating Systems: Three Easy Pieces
[3] Gregg, Brendan: Systems Performance (2020)
[4] Common RAID Disk Data Format Specification, http://pontus0.digipen.edu/~mmead/www/Courses/CS180/SNIA_DDF_Technical_Position_v2.0.pdf
[5] RAIDFrame, https://www.pdl.cmu.edu/RAIDframe/raidframebook.pdf
  • Upozornění: Informace získané z popisných dat či souborů, uložených k závěrečné práci, nemohou být použity k výdělečným účelům nebo vydávány za studijní, vědeckou nebo jinou tvůrčí činnost jiné osoby než autora.
Nahrané soubory k práciVelikostAutorNahrálDatum nahrání
stažení souboruPříloha k práci (obhajováno, uloženo dodatečně nebo v zastoupení)85513 kBMiroslav Cimerman Systém IS Studium17.07.2025 12:13
stažení souboruŘešení práce (obhajováno)1196 kBMiroslav CimermanMiroslav Cimerman17.07.2025 05:14
 
Univerzita Karlova | Informační systém UK